< Haggai 2 >

1 In the seventh [month] on [day] twenty and one of the month it came [the] word of Yahweh by [the] hand of Haggai the prophet saying.
And in the seventh month, on the twenty-first of the month, the word of the Lord came, by the hand of Haggai the prophet, saying:
2 Say please to Zerubbabel [the] son of Shealtiel [the] governor of Judah and to Joshua [the] son of Jehozadak the priest great and to [the] remnant of the people saying.
Speak to Zerubbabel the son of Shealtiel, the governor of Judah, and to Jesus the son of Jehozadak, the high priest, and to the remainder of the people, saying:
3 Who? among you [is] the [one who] remains who he saw the house this in splendor its former and what? [are] you seeing it now ¿ not [is] as it as nothing in view your.
Who is left among you, who saw this house in its first glory? And how do you see it now? Is it not, in comparison to that, as nothing in your eyes?
4 And now be strong O Zerubbabel - [the] utterance of Yahweh and be strong O Joshua [the] son of Jehozadak the priest great and be strong O all [the] people of the land [the] utterance of Yahweh and work that I [am] with you [the] utterance of Yahweh of hosts.
And now be strengthened, Zerubbabel, says the Lord. And be strengthened, Jesus the son of Jehozadak, the high priest. And be strengthened, all people of the land, says the Lord of hosts. For I am with you, says the Lord of hosts.
5 The word which I cut with you when came out you from Egypt and spirit my [is] standing in midst of you may not you be afraid.
And act according to the word that I planted with you when you departed from the land of Egypt. And my Spirit will be in your midst. Do not be afraid.
6 For thus he says Yahweh of hosts yet one [time] [is] a little it and I [am] about to shake the heavens and the earth and the sea and the dry ground.
For thus says the Lord of hosts: There is yet one brief time, and I will move heaven and earth, and the sea and the dry land.
7 And I will shake all the nations and they will come [the] precious thing of all the nations and I will fill the house this splendor he says Yahweh of hosts.
And I will move all nations. And the Desired of all nations will arrive. And I will fill this house with glory, says the Lord of hosts.
8 [belongs] to Me the silver and [belongs] to me the gold [the] utterance of Yahweh of hosts.
Mine is the silver, and mine is the gold, says the Lord of hosts.
9 Great it will be [the] splendor of the house this latter more than the former he says Yahweh of hosts and in the place this I will give peace [the] utterance of Yahweh of hosts.
Great shall be the glory of this house, the last more than the first, says the Lord of hosts. And in this place, I will bestow peace, says the Lord of hosts.
10 On [day] twenty and four of the ninth [month] in year two of Darius it came [the] word of Yahweh to Haggai the prophet saying.
On the twenty-fourth of the ninth month, in the second year of king Darius, the word of the Lord came to Haggai the prophet, saying:
11 Thus he says Yahweh of hosts ask please the priests instruction saying.
Thus says the Lord of hosts: the priests question the law, saying:
12 There! - he will carry someone flesh of holiness in [the] skirt of garment his and he will touch with skirt his bread and cooked food and wine and oil and every food ¿ will it become holy and they answered the priests and they said no.
If a man will have carried sanctified flesh in the pocket of his garment, and the top of it touches his bread, or appetizer, or wine, or oil, or any food, shall it be sanctified? But the priests responded by saying, “No.”
13 And he said Haggai if he will touch a [person] unclean of a corpse all these [things] ¿ will it become unclean and they answered the priests and they said it will become unclean.
And Haggai said, “If the polluted in soul will have touched any of all these things, shall it be contaminated?” And the priests responded and said, “It shall be contaminated.”
14 And he answered Haggai and he said [is] thus the people this and [is] thus the nation this before me [the] utterance of Yahweh and [is] thus all [the] work of hands their and [that] which they will bring near there [is] unclean it.
And Haggai answered and he said: Such is this people, and such is this nation before my face, says the Lord, and such is all the work of their hands. And so all that they have offered there has been contaminated.
15 And therefore set please heart your from the day this and up-wards from before put a stone to a stone in [the] temple of Yahweh.
And now, consider in your hearts, from this day and beyond, before stone may be placed upon stone in the temple of the Lord:
16 From when were they someone came to a heap of twenty [measures] and it was ten someone came to the wine vat to draw fifty [measures] a winepress and it was twenty.
when you approached a pile of twenty measures, and they became ten, and you entered to the press, to press out fifty bottles, and they became twenty,
17 I struck you with blight and with mildew and with hail all [the] work of hands your and not you to me [the] utterance of Yahweh.
how I struck you with a burning wind, and a mildew, and a hailstorm, all the works of your hand, yet there was no one among you who returned to me, says the Lord.
18 Set please heart your from the day this and up-wards from day twenty and four of the ninth [month] from the day when it was founded [the] temple of Yahweh set heart your.
Set your hearts from this day and into the future, from the twenty-fourth day of the ninth month, from the day that the foundations of the temple of the Lord have been uttered, and place it upon your heart.
19 ¿ Still [is] the seed in the granary and to the vine and the fig tree and the pomegranate and [the] tree of the olive not it has borne [fruit] from the day this I will bless.
Has the seed been germinated yet? And has the vine, and the fig tree, and the pomegranate, and the olive tree still not flourished? From this day on, I will bless you.
20 And it came [the] word of Yahweh - a second [time] to Haggai on [day] twenty and four of the month saying.
And the word of the Lord came a second time to Haggai, on the twenty-fourth of the month, saying:
21 Say to Zerubbabel [the] governor of Judah saying I [am] about to shake the heavens and the earth.
Speak to Zerubbabel the governor of Judah, saying: I will move both heaven and earth.
22 And I will overthrow [the] throne of kingdoms and I will destroy [the] strength of [the] kingdoms of the nations and I will overthrow chariotry and riders its and they will go down horses and riders their each by [the] sword of brother his.
And I will overturn the throne of kingdoms, and I will crush the strength of the kingdom of the Gentiles. And I will overturn the four-horse chariot, and its rider; and the horses and their riders shall be brought down, a man by the sword of his brother.
23 On the day that [the] utterance of Yahweh of hosts I will take you O Zerubbabel [the] son of Shealtiel servant my [the] utterance of Yahweh and I will make you like signet-ring for you I have chosen [the] utterance of Yahweh of hosts.
In that day, says the Lord of hosts, I will take you, Zerubbabel the son of Shealtiel, my servant, says the Lord, and will set you like a seal, for I have chosen you, says the Lord of hosts.
